P532 SUPER 2000 REAR DIFFERENTIAL

LEGACY PRODUCT

The P532 differential is one of Xtrac’s legacy products, which whilst not currently in production, spares and technical support are still available upon request.

Xtrac’s ‘532’ 4WD transmission has been designed specifically to cater for Rally cars competing under the FIA Super 2000 regulations in series such as the Intercontinental Rally Challenge (IRC) and WRC championship the S-WRC.

The rear differential specification meets all the requirements of the FIA S2000 homologation regulations and has been approved for use in S2000 championships by the FIA. To meet the FIA’s requirements Xtrac has achieved the lowest possible costs, whilst ensuring a technically reliable and lightweight transmission solution built to their usual industry-leading quality standards.

Specification

  • Cast aluminium L169 casings
  • 250Nm (185lbf ft) maximum engine input torque*
  • Integrated oil system using and eccentric rotor pump
  • Patented rear drive disconnect system – hand brake operated requiring no auxiliary hydraulic pump
  • Externally adjustable mechanical ‘Salisbury’ type plate differential
  • Right hand output housing specifically designed for each installation to ensure the optimum driveshaft length
  • Dedicated oil temperature and oil pressure sensor mountings
  • Provision for individual wheel speed sensor mountings
  • Differential weight approximately 36kg (with disconnect)
